บล๊อกเว็บที่ผิดกฏหมาย เว็บโป้ เว็บเกมส์ เว็บที่ไม่พึงประสงค์

เพื่อเป็นการป้องกันการเข้าเว็บต้องห้ามต่าง ๆ ผมก็เลยใช้ centos5.2 นี่แหละครับเป็นตัวป้องกันไม่ให้เด็กๆ เข้าไปใช้งานเว็บที่เสี่ยงต่อการเกิดปัญหาของสังคม โดยการป้องกันนี้จะใช้ squid เป็นตัวจัดการระบบป้องกันดังนี้ครับ

ขั้นที่ 1 ให้ทำการ remote เข้าเครื่อง server ด้วยโปรแกรม Putty และทำการแก้ไขไฟล์ squid ด้วยคำสั่งดังนี้

ขั้นที่ 2 เพิ่ม URL squid block ดังนี้

ให้ทำการค้นหาบรรทัดดังหมายเลข 1 และเพิ่มข้อความดังหมายเลข 2 ลงไปด้านล่าง โดยการกดปุ่ม Insert ที่คีย์บอร์ดเพื่อเพิ่ม


เพิ่ม 2 บรรทัดนี้ด้านล่าง acl aclname urlpath regex [-i] \ .gif$ ...

เมื่อเพิ่มเสร็จให้ทำการบันทึกและออกจากโปรแกรมโดยการกดที่ปุ่ม insert ที่คีย์บอร์ดแล้วกดปุ่ม shift :wq

ขั้นที่ 3 ดาวน์โหลดไฟล์ blockx.zip ด้วยคำสั่งดังนี้
3.1 ดาวน์โหลดไฟล์ blockx.zip เก็บไว้ที่ /tmp

3.2 ทำการขยายไฟล์ blockx.zip ด้วยคำสั่งดังนี้

3.3 เข้าไปยังห้องเก็บไฟล์ blockx ดังนี้

3.4 เมื่อเข้าไปยังห้องเก็บไฟล์ blockx แล้วให้ทำการคัดลอกไฟล์ ที่เกี่ยวข้องดังนี้

เมื่อคัดลอกไฟล์ไปยังที่ต่างๆ เสร็จแล้ว ให้ทำการ restart squid ผ่านโปรแกรม Putty ด้วยคำสั่งดังนี้

ขั้นที่ 4 ทดสอบการทำงานของเว็บที่บล๊อก

ภายหลัง ที่เราได้ติดตั้งทุกขั้นตอนเสร็จแล้วมาลองทดสอบระบบดู โดยการเรียกเว็บ www.sexxy.com ผ่านเครื่องลูกข่ายในวงแลนดูครับว่าขึ้นดังภาพด้านล่างนี้หรือเปล่า ถ้าขึ้นก็ดีใจด้วยครับ

** ท่านสามารถเพิ่มรายชื่อเว็บที่จะบล๊อกได้ที่ไฟล์ blockx.txt เมื่อเพิ่มเสร็จให้ทำการ restart squid ทุกครั้ง

โพสต์ยอดนิยมจากบล็อกนี้

I miss you all กับ I miss all of you ต่างกันอย่างไร

ปัญหาและเฉลยวิชาธรรม นักธรรมชั้นตรี สอบในสนามหลวง วันอังคาร ที่ ๒๙ กันยายน พ.ศ.๒๕๕๒

ปัญหาและเฉลยวิชาอนุพุทธประวัติ นักธรรมชั้นโท สอบในสนามหลวง วันอาทิตย์ ที่ ๒๐ พฤศจิกายน พ.ศ. ๒๕๔๘